Netflix renews Russian Doll for second season

June 12, 2019 by Ricky Church

Netflix has announced a second season renewal for its comedy series Russian Doll. The series comes from Natasha Lyonne (Orange Is the New Black), who co-created the show along with Amy Poehler (Wine Country) and Leslye Headland (Sleeping with Other People).

Russian Doll follows a young woman named Nadia (Natasha Lyonne) on her journey as the guest of honor at a seemingly inescapable party one night in New York City

Lyonne leads a cast that also includes Greta Lee (KTown), Yul Vazquez (Captain Phillips), Elizabeth Ashley (Ocean’s 8) and Charlie Barnett (Chicago Fire).

Also starring in the series are Chloë Sevigny (Lizzie), Dascha Polanco (Orange is the New Black), Brendan Sexton III (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ri), Rebecca Henderson (Appropriate Behavior), Jeremy Bobb (The Knick), Ritesh Rajan (Stitchers) and Jocelyn Bioh (School Girls).
